Inspired by the hit Disney+ series Young Jedi Adventures, the Crimson Firehawk features a cockpit and canopy that both open wide, making it easy for little fingers to seat their crew. With folding wings and a fold-down cargo ramp, your kids can recreate epic scenes or imagine entirely new missions across the living room floor.
The Bliip List (What to Expect):
- Massive 17-Inch Wingspan: A large-scale vehicle that’s easy to grab, fly, and land, making it the centerpiece of any preschool playroom.
- Complete Flight Crew: Includes two figures to start the journey: a 4-inch Nash Durango and an exclusive 1.6-inch RJ-83 droid.
- Interactive Flight Features: Wings fold up and down for different flight modes, and a functional ramp opens the cargo area for "resupply" missions.
- Easy-Access Cockpit: Both the cockpit and canopy open up, allowing kids to easily place figures inside the pilot seats.
- Build-Your-Own Galaxy: Compatible with other 4-inch scale figures from the Young Jedi Adventures line, so you can keep growing their crew.
Details:
- Brand: Hasbro / Star Wars
- Set Includes: 17" Crimson Firehawk Ship, Nash Durango figure, and RJ-83 droid figure.
- Vehicle Scale: Approximately 17 inches wide and 5 inches tall.
- Material: Durable, high-quality plastic.
- Recommended Age: 3 years and up.
